Job Summary

  • The role involves directing the infection control program in accordance with current rules, regulations, and guidelines to ensure the safety and health of residents and staff.
  • The Infection Control Nurse assists in staff development by implementing orientation and in-service training programs related to infection control and employee health.
  • This position requires maintaining excellent working relationships with department directors, medical professionals, and health organizations to effectively manage infection control activities.
